Andis hair clippers vs. Oster hair clippers

Are Andis or Oster hair clippers best?

Testing out different hair clippers can be costly, so most people will identify a couple of contenders before making their final selection. Andis and Oster are two giants of the hairstyling and grooming industry, and each has a range of products to suit different cutting and styling needs.

When it comes to choosing between the two brands, it’s important to assess which is best for your skill level, the type of hair you’ll be cutting and the level of adjustability you’ll need.

Andis hair clippers

Andis categorizes its clippers between working use for professional stylists and at-home clippers for those who prefer to take a DIY approach. At-home clippers from Andis range from $16-$83 in price. Customers can expect to pay $18-$322 for professional-grade clippers.

Andis hair clippers pros

  • They’re built with a sleek ergonomic shape, making them comfortable and easy to handle. 
  • They are powerful yet have low noise and vibration levels. The professional-grade clippers are particularly impressive in this regard.
  • The professional versions are highly precise. The Professional Master model can move easily between blade sizes from 000 to 1.

Andis hair clippers cons

  • Almost all of the models require fairly extensive maintenance with blade oil to keep them in good condition.
  • The blades on the professional-grade models are extremely sharp, which may be a pro for professionals but can make DIY cuts a little bit riskier.
  • Many of the clippers come with very basic accessories, such as blade oil and a blade guard. If you need other accessories, they’ll likely need to be purchased separately.

Oster hair clippers

Unlike Andis, Oster has positioned its brand as catering purely to professional barbers, hairstylists and groomers. Since it's geared toward professional use, Oster tends to stay away from cordless options that require battery charging. In fact, it currently only offers one cordless option.

Customers can expect to pay $70-$330 for Oster hair clippers, although most basic clipper sets sit at the lower end of that scale.

Oster hair clippers pros

  • Unlike Andis, many of the clippers made by Oster use a rotary motor rather than an electromagnetic motor. The rotary motor ensures the clippers don’t pull hair or slow down while going through thick or wet hair. Overall, this means a faster and more consistent cutting experience.
  • Many users reported the Oster is even quieter than comparable Andis models. The rotary motor function means it produces more of a low hum than a buzzing sound.
  • The plastic body of the clippers and the detachable blade design limit heat transfer. 

Oster hair clippers cons

  • Unless you’re fairly confident about your DIY hairstyling skills, Oster clippers are more suitable for industry professionals. Some of its models are only available through professional supply stores.
  • Oster clippers generally are heavier than their Andis counterparts. With an Oster, you can expect a clipper that weighs 1.9 pounds or slightly less.

Should you get Andis hair clippers or Oster hair clippers?

If at-home styling or lightweight, ergonomic handling are top of your list, a set of Andis hair clippers is your best bet. However, if durability and all-day professional use are your primary concerns, Oster is a high-quality choice.
